About this meeting

Darwen There Is A Solution meets every Wednesday at 7pm at St Edward Church on Blackburn Road in Darwen. It is a closed Alcoholics Anonymous meeting, for those with a desire to stop drinking rather than open to the general public, and the name reflects one of AA's central messages, that recovery is achievable through the programme rather than something to face alone. Blackburn Road connects Darwen directly to Blackburn, so the venue draws members from both towns. Wheelchair access at St Edward Church has not been confirmed, so it is worth checking ahead if step-free access is important to you.
